Output 0539cd58e6438e23041072d1243bafd04883b79f33506f6123f54cde0604e8a1:3

value
104695
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bc5f6f19e126a12afe9620b075b6246ef85d4786 OP_EQUAL
address
3Js3HUf4yLucBo9SUkad4A9LjWAmY6LfUD
transaction
0539cd58e6438e23041072d1243bafd04883b79f33506f6123f54cde0604e8a1
confirmations
221978
spent
true